Optometrists and ophthalmologists are being urged to consider applying for the 2024 Helping Hand Grants, to enhance their practices.
The Credabl Helping Hand Grants will be awarded to up to five recipients and are worth AU$10,000 each. They are open to medical, dental, and veterinary practices.
Launched in November 2020, the grants are designed to support healthcare practices that continue to provide outstanding care to their communities, despite varying challenges.
Practices can apply directly, or nominations can be received from the general public. Applications are open now, and the winners will be announced on 18 November.

Each grant package includes:
- A $5,000 cash incentive,
- Leadership coaching from industry partners,
- A $500 team lunch,
- 50,000 Qantas points for your business, and
- Employee assistance program insights to support practice owners and their teams.
“We understand the immense pressures healthcare practices face, from the rising cost of living to the challenges of retaining talent and maintaining patient engagement,” Credabl CEO Stafford Hamilton said.
“These grants are our way of shining a light on the dedicated healthcare teams making a profound impact in their communities. We can’t wait to hear the inspiring stories from this year’s applicants.”
In 2022, Monocle Optometry in North Freemantle, Western Australia, was a grant winner.
